Russia: Fitch downgrades outlook for ChelPipe’s BB- rating to Negative

Global rating agency Fitch has downgraded outlook for a BB- long-term issuer’s default rating of Russia’s Chelyabinsk Pipe-Rolling Plant, or ChelPipe, to Negative from Stable, it said in a statement.
